As soon as the mileage log has been submitted, managers assessing it can easily find whether the trip sent was company relevant and repayment eligible. The accuracy likewise benefits workers. It guarantees they get a reasonable and exact repayment. Sent hand-operated mileage logs often stop working to fulfill IRS compliance criteria. IRS compliant gas mileage logs have to include the time, date, begin and end place, miles traveled and company purpose of each journey.
